In this epic sequel, Jai aspires to be a dragon rider and yearns for freedom from the oppressive Sabine Empire. With his dragon, Winter, still maturing, Jai faces a challenging path to liberation for his people, the Kidara. Upon discovering a tribe on the Great Steppe, he realizes they are the Tainted, outcasts in a complex political landscape. As a stranger among his own, Jai grapples with his uncle's reluctance to relinquish power. Meanwhile, the Sabine Empire's legionaries and Gryphon Guard threaten the tribes, pushing Jai to rapidly acquire the knowledge and skills necessary for survival. He must enhance his magic, become a true warrior, rescue the woman he loves, and deepen his bond with Winter. The burden of leadership weighs heavily on him, and he hopes that Winter will soon be strong enough to help him shoulder this responsibility.
